While I wait for the rs232 shields for the rover I got my login credentials for rtk2go. My 14 hour survey-in of the base station delivered an accuracy of 8cm and I don't know what to expect. I'm a little embarrassed to say it took me almost 3 hours to figure out that I need to Create a "Pushed-out stream" to use the rtk2go service. This is their how to get started direction "Point your server to: rtk2go.com:2101" I actually gave up and went home as it was raining and 40 degrees out in the shed. Once I got home, I had to google and on a ArduSimple forum someone had the same problem and a kind sole directed us to the proper direction page. It is simple once you know the lingo. Base station should be up and running tomorrow.
